LVN Programs in Los Angeles, California

There are many education programs available in Los Angeles, California for those interested in pursuing a career as a Licensed Vocational Nurse (LVN). These programs can typically be completed in 12-14 months of full-time study and 18-20 months of part-time study, allowing one to begin a new career with little interruption.

LVN programs in Los Angeles must be consistent with the standards set in place by the state of California, and must include at least 1,530 hours, including 576 hours of theory, 954 of clinical, and 54 hours of pharmacology. One must complete these requirements in order to be eligible for licensure.

Online vs. Traditional Courses

LVN programs in Los Angeles may give students the opportunity to complete courses either in the classroom or online, though students will be required to complete at least the clinical component on-site. Courses that are offered in a classroom environment have the advantage of providing interaction between students and instructors. at the LVN level, these classes are a good medium for teaching basic nursing skills.

For those who have the opportunity to complete courses online, this can also be beneficial. Online classes make it easier to complete a nursing program, especially for those who are employed full-time. Online courses can be completed anywhere and at any time.

After Completing the Training

After completing an approved LVN program in Los Angeles, a student must then register for and pass the NCLEX-PN. Those who pass the exam are then eligible for licensure.

How do I become an LVN in California?

You must complete a practical nursing program and pass the National Council of State Boards of Nursing (NCLEX-PN) exam to be certified and receive your required LVN licensure.

How long will my LVN Course be?

Most LVN programs take 1 year to one and a half years complete. That's a 12 month to 18 month training program. Some nursing schools offer LVN programs which will qualify you for certification after only 6, 7, 8, 9 or 10 months of class.

Do I need to complete an LVN program before I go to college to get an RN Degree?

No. Completing LVN training is not necessary before you can get your RN license. An accredited RN degree can be completed in as little as two years.

What are typical LVN Pre-Reqs?

As all schools have different academic requirements to get accepted into their LVN program, California LVN schools are no exception. You can expect an entrance exam or at least a prerequisite check when you submit your application to determine your eligibility. There may be additional academic requirements also.

At the very least, most schools require applicants to have a High school diploma / GED. You also must get accepted to the college that you are applying to.

Financial aid, including nursing scholarships or federal grant money, may be available to you as a new students enrolling in Los Angeles LVN classes. For more information, check with the Admissions office at the program you are applying to.

Are CNA to LVN Programs Available?

Yes, some vocational schools in California offer CNA to LVN programs. Usually, a CNA to LVN program will last one year. CNAs who Enroll in one of these programs will build upon their existing knowledge to learn the necessary skills to work at the LVN level.
